HomeMy WebLinkAbout022046 ORD - 09/27/1994AN ORDINANCE AUTHORIZING THE CITY MANAGER, OR HIS DESIGNEE, TO EXECUTE A USE PRIVILEGE AGREEMENT WITH DIAMOND SHAMROCK REFINING COMPANY, L.P. FOR THE RIGHT TO CONSTRUCT, INSTALL, AND MAINTAIN AN OVERHEAD PIPE BRIDGE WITH A MINIMUM 26 -FOOT OF VERTICAL CLEARANCE THAT WILL ACCOMMODATE UP TO TWO 36 -INCH DIAMETER CRUDE OIL PIPELINES, ACROSS THE 70 -FOOT WIDE NAVIGATION BOULEVARD RIGHT-OF-WAY, BETWEEN THE OIL DOCK 1 TERMINAL IN THE PORT OF CORPUS CHRISTI AND THEIR NEW TANK SITE NORTH OF THE SHIP CHANNEL, AND ESTABLISHING A FEE OF $280.00 FOR ONE 36 -INCH DIAMETER CRUDE OIL PIPELINE; AND DECLARING AN EMERGENCY. BE 1T ORDAINED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F CORPUS CHRISTI, TEXAS: SECTION 1. That the City Manager, or his designee, is hereby authorized to execute a use privilege agreement with Diamond Shamrock Refining Company, L.P. for the right to construct, install, and maintain an overhead pipe bridge with a minimum 26 -foot of vertical clearance that will accommodate up to two 36 -inch diameter crude oil pipelines, across the 70 -foot wide Navigation Boulevard right-of-way, between the Oil Dock 1 Terminal in the Port of Corpus Christi and their new tank site north of the ship channel, and establishing a fee of $280.00 for one 36 -inch diameter crude oil pipeline.
